Sophia is an associate in the firm’s Business Litigation practice. She received her law degree from Temple University Beasley School of Law with a Certificate in Trial Advocacy and Litigation, where she was a co-president of the Women’s Law Caucus, vice president of the Jewish Law Student Association, a staff editor of Temple Law Review, a member of the Student Bar Association Board of Governors, and a Rubin Public Interest Law Honor Society scholar. Sophia received her bachelor’s degree from the University of Florida, cum laude.
